Thickhead In Webster's Dictionary

\Thick"head`\, n. 1. A thick-headed or stupid person. [Colloq.] 2. (Zo["o]l.) Any one of several species of Australian singing birds of the genus {Pachycephala}. The males of some of the species are bright-colored. Some of the species are popularly called {thrushes}.
